Man City to install giant digital screens ahead of new season
A Carlisle-based engineering firm is delivering a major digital screen installation project at Manchester City’s Etihad Stadium for the 2025-26 season. The club has appointed Peacock Precision Services to undertake surveying and installation work for new large-scale digital screens at its home ground.
